An original satin cloth stick-on backstage pass from a Karla Bonoff show presented by Pace Concerts — sourced directly from the personal archive of Bill 'Doc' Gans, SHOWCO sound engineer.
Pace Concerts was one of the most important concert promoters in Texas and the American South throughout the 1970s and '80s, and their passes are instantly recognizable by the iconic Texas state silhouette logo. This round gold satin pass features the Pace Concerts boot-in-Texas graphic at the top with "Karla Bonoff" handwritten in elegant script in the name field below. Karla Bonoff was a critically acclaimed singer-songwriter closely associated with the Southern California sound of the late '70s, known for songs recorded by Linda Ronstadt and others.
